How Do I Write A Eulogy

Losing a loved one is a heart-wrenching experience, and often leaves us feeling lost and overwhelmed. One way to pay tribute to their memory is by delivering a eulogy at their funeral or memorial service. But how do you write a eulogy that captures the essence of their life and the impact they had on the people around them? The eulogy serves as an opportunity to reminisce cherished memories, celebrate the life of the deceased, and provide comfort to family and friends. It should be a sincere and genuine expression of how your loved one touched your life and the lives of others. Though the task of writing a eulogy may seem daunting, following these simple steps can help you transform your thoughts and emotions into a fitting tribute.

Step 1: Gather Your Thoughts and Memories

Begin by reflecting on your relationship with the deceased person, and the things that made them special. Write down memorable stories, anecdotes, and unique qualities that you'd like to share. Collecting these thoughts will make the eulogy more personal and provide a solid foundation for your speech.

Step 2: Organize Your Ideas

Once you have gathered your thoughts, try to group them into themes, such as your loved one's passions, accomplishments, or characteristics. This will help you create a coherent and structured eulogy that flows well and keeps the audience engaged.

Reach out to family members and close friends for their insights, anecdotes, and impressions of the person you're honouring. This will not only help you to form a comprehensive picture but also make the eulogy more touching and relatable to others attending the service.

Realistic Example:
Imagine your loved one was an avid gardener who had a close-knit circle of friends. Your eulogy could include a story of how her garden was a true labour of love, and how it brought joy and beauty to everyone who visited. You could also share anecdotes from her friends about the impact she had on their lives, and how she brought people together through activities like planting trees in the neighbourhood or volunteering at a local community garden.

Step 4: Write Your Eulogy

Begin with a heartfelt introduction, expressing your gratitude for the opportunity to speak and acknowledging the difficult emotions you're experiencing. Then, weave together the memories, stories and characteristics that made your loved one unique, using a logical and engaging structure. Keep the tone sincere and conversational, and don't be afraid to include moments of humour or lightness to balance the emotions.

Step 5: Edit and Revise

Read your eulogy aloud to yourself and others, checking for clarity, coherence, and pacing. Edit and revise where necessary, ensuring that the speech flows well and is easy to understand. Keep in mind that a eulogy typically lasts between 5 to 10 minutes.

Step 6: Practice and Deliver

While it's natural to feel nervous, rehearsing your speech will help you feel more confident and prepared. Practice speaking slowly, making eye contact with the audience, and taking occasional pauses for emphasis or to collect your thoughts. Remember, this is a powerful and sincere tribute to someone you care deeply about, and those in attendance will appreciate your heartfelt words.

Writing a eulogy may seem overwhelming, but it's a special way to honour the memory of your loved one and provide solace to those in mourning. By following the steps outlined above, you can create a heartfelt and memorable eulogy to celebrate their life.
